hackajob is seeking an Integration Engineer to work with Dexory in Wallingford. This role involves building and maintaining integrations for warehouse management systems with DexoryView, emphasizing Ruby, API integrations, and data transformation.

Join a dynamic team where you can expect a proactive work environment, private healthcare, and numerous benefits including life insurance and onsite meals. Embrace the opportunity to redefine logistics solutions while collaborating with experts.
